Once a powerhouse political alliance, the relationship between U.S. President Donald Trump and tech magnate Elon Musk has deteriorated into a bitter and public feud. From shared ambitions to open hostility, the Donald Trump vs Elon Musk saga is a cautionary tale of what happens when egos, ideology, and personal grievances collide at the highest levels of power.

A breakdown of key flashpoints reveals how an initially promising partnership devolved into a battle of accusations, resulting in what insiders now call a political divorce.

The Early Days: Silicon Valley Meets MAGA

Elon Musk entered the Trump White House as an unlikely but powerful insider. Granted rare access to the Lincoln Bedroom and tapped to lead the U.S. DOGE Service, an experimental initiative aimed at cutting federal waste, Musk promised to bring tech-industry disruption to Washington.

But his aggressive tactics quickly drew ire from seasoned political hands. In February, Musk ordered all federal employees to submit weekly “achievement” reports without prior consultation. When the directive reached federal judges and officials dealing with sensitive matters, Trump’s aides privately fumed over what they saw as Musk’s disregard for the bureaucratic machinery, as mentioned in a report by The Washington Post.

Trade Policy Turns Toxic: The Tariff Clash

Tensions escalated significantly in early April after Trump unveiled a sweeping tariff policy aimed at rebalancing trade with China. While the nationalist conservatives were on board, Musk saw the move as detrimental to global supply chains and a direct threat to Tesla’s operations.

Taking to X (formerly Twitter), Musk labeled Trump’s top trade adviser Peter Navarro “a moron,” and privately urged Trump to reconsider. The president, who often bristles at public criticism, refused to budge. It was only after the bond markets dipped and prominent business leaders expressed concern that Trump moderated his stance slightly.

However, the damage had been done. The tariff spat marked Musk’s first public defiance of Trump’s economic agenda, and it seeded mistrust within the administration.

A Fight in the West Wing: Musk vs Bessent

The most dramatic rupture occurred mid-April, when a meeting between Musk and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ent over the appointment of an acting IRS commissioner spiraled out of control.

After Trump sided with Bessent, the two men left the Oval Office visibly agitated. According to sources quoted in The Washington Post report, as they exited into the West Wing corridor, Bessent confronted Musk over his inability to deliver on promises to uncover trillions in government waste. “You’re a fraud,” Bessent allegedly said.

Musk reportedly rammed his shoulder into Bessent “like a rugby player.” Bessent retaliated, and aides had to physically intervene to separate them as the scuffle approached the National Security Advisor’s office. The incident left staff stunned, and Trump, upon learning of it, remarked, “This is too much.”

Even as friction grew, Trump maintained public composure. Behind closed doors, however, he questioned Musk’s erratic behavior, at one point labelling him “a big-time drug addict” in calls with confidants, referencing media reports of Musk’s ketamine use.

The Fallout: From Ceremony to Separation

Despite the scuffle, a formal send-off for Musk was held in late April, with Trump presenting a ceremonial key and calling him “one of the greatest business leaders and innovators.”

But days later, Musk publicly criticized Trump’s legislative agenda, prompting the president to question their friendship and declare his disappointment.

In private, Trump told aides he might sell his red Tesla, a vehicle he purchased at market rate just weeks earlier. Meanwhile, Musk fueled tensions further by hinting at forming a new “America Party” and reviving unfounded accusations involving Trump.

While reconciliation remains a remote possibility, political insiders say the relationship will “never be the same.” The Donald Trump vs Elon Musk battle now stands as a defining drama of Trump’s second term—and a warning of what happens when alliances unravel in the spotlight of power.


FAQs

Was there a physical altercation between Musk and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ent?
The fight erupted during a meeting about appointing an acting IRS commissioner. After Trump sided with Bessent, tensions boiled over in a West Wing corridor, with Bessent calling Musk “a fraud,” which escalated into a physical scuffle requiring intervention, as per The Washington Post’s report.

How did President Trump react to the Musk-Bessent confrontation?
Publicly, Trump maintained composure, but privately, he expressed frustration, calling the incident “too much.” He also reportedly made disparaging remarks about Musk’s behavior, referencing media reports of Musk’s ketamine use.
